What Frames Best Complement Black and White Photography?
The frame you choose shouldn't compete with the photograph; it should complement it. The style of frame you select should depend on the subject matter, the era it depicts, and the overall aesthetic you're aiming for.
Classic & Timeless Frames:
- Simple, wooden frames: These are versatile and work well with almost any black and white photograph. Consider darker woods like walnut or mahogany for a more dramatic effect, or lighter woods like oak or maple for a softer, more understated look.
- Metal frames: Silver or black metal frames offer a sleek, modern look that complements minimalist compositions. These can create a sophisticated contrast against the timeless simplicity of a black and white image.
Frames that Add Character:
- Ornate frames: For photos with a historical feel or highly detailed subjects, an ornate frame can add a layer of richness and grandeur. These are ideal for portraits or scenes with intricate details. Look for frames with gilded accents or detailed carvings.
- Distressed frames: If your photo evokes a feeling of age or decay, a distressed frame with a worn finish can enhance this effect, creating a sense of authenticity and history.
- Matting: Don't underestimate the power of matting! A carefully chosen mat can create a visual breathing space around your photograph, enhancing its impact and providing a subtle contrast or complement to the frame. Off-white or cream mats are popular choices.
How to Choose the Right Frame Size and Matting?
The size of the frame should be carefully considered. Too small, and the photograph will appear cramped. Too large, and the image may feel lost within the frame. As a general rule, aim for a frame that allows for a small border around the image but doesn't overwhelm it. Consider the aspect ratio of your photograph and choose a frame that maintains the original proportions.
What about matting?
Matting serves several purposes. It protects the image from direct contact with the glass or frame, preventing damage. It also helps to create visual separation, enhancing the presentation of the photograph. A properly sized mat provides a clean and professional look, preventing the photo from appearing crowded.
Framing for Different Types of Black and White Memories
The type of photo dictates the appropriate framing style.
Family Portraits:
For treasured family portraits, a classic wooden frame in a warm tone often works best. The simple elegance of the frame allows the focus to remain on the faces and emotions captured in the photograph.
Landscape Photographs:
Landscape photos often benefit from a frame that mirrors the scale and grandeur of the scene. A larger frame with a simple design can showcase the expansive nature of the image.
Historical Photographs:
Historical photos can be enhanced with frames that reflect the era they depict. Ornate frames, distressed frames, or frames with historical elements can amplify the historical significance of the image.
Preserving Your Framed Memories: Tips for Long-Term Care
Once you've chosen the perfect frame, proper care is essential to preserving your black and white memories for years to come. Keep framed photographs away from direct sunlight to prevent fading. Avoid dust accumulation by regularly dusting or using a glass cleaner specifically designed for frames.
FAQs:
What type of glass is best for black and white prints?
UV-protective glass is crucial. It filters out harmful ultraviolet (UV) rays which can cause significant fading over time. Consider museum-quality glass for the best protection.
Should I frame my black and white photos myself or get it professionally done?
While you can frame your photos yourself, professional framing ensures quality and longevity. Professionals use acid-free materials to prevent damage to your print, and they'll ensure the frame is properly sealed to protect it from moisture and dust.
How do I choose the right mat color for my black and white photo?
Generally, off-white or cream mats provide the best contrast and don't compete with the image. Consider the tones in your photo; if it's high contrast, a slightly darker mat might work well. If it’s soft and muted, a lighter mat is often a better choice.
